Ceramic project based on local observations in Cromwell’s House and Ely Cathedral using relief and indenting techniques.
Local artist Stephen Murfitt worked in the centre for young people with long term illness. The young people attend Education Alternatives until they are able to return to mainstream education.
Each student made their own coiled pot, and embellished it with pictorial elements from their observational visits. They then moved on to create of a number of relief tiles which depicted the local landscape.
These tiles now form a lasting frieze to welcome future students and visitors to the Green Box, Education Alternatives’ accommodation.
